3. Cleaning is easy and convenient.

Bean to cup machines like traditional coffee makers grind the beans before the drink is prepared, giving it an enticing, fresh taste. They are the ideal option for anyone looking for a great cup of coffee, without having to purchase fresh beans or wait for the office kettle.

You just need to select your preferred drink from the display and the machine will do the rest. The machine will grind the coffee beans to the right size for each drink, brew the milk and steam it to perfection, and then serve the beverage. It's a simple process and it's extremely fast too, saving your time and money.

Many bean to cup machines have a descaling system that helps to keep the coffeee machine clean. This is crucial, particularly when you live in an area with hard water. Limescale can accumulate inside the machine, reducing the flow of water. Regular cleaning can help to prolong the working life of your bean-to-cup machine and avoid costly call-out charges.

The greatest benefit of a bean-to-cup maker is that it will do the majority of the work for you. Once you've connected the machine to water and set it up, you only need to fill the tank with milk and add coffee beans. Most of the maintenance will be taken care of for you, and a majority of machines have automatic cleaning and descaling programmes that can be run on a regular basis.

5. Easy maintenance

A feature that was once only available in the best coffee shops, these bean to cup machines allow you to take pleasure in an excellent cup of coffee without ever having to leave home. They are flexible and let you make your favourite drinks at the touch of a button, regardless of whether you're a purist of black coffee or a lover of foamy lattes. A good bean-to cup machine can cost a few hundred dollars, or even more, depending on your preferences. With some study and careful consideration, it is possible to find a coffee maker that will meet your requirements at a fair price.

To get the most out of your bean-to-cup coffee machine It is important to follow a few easy maintenance steps. Regular cleaning and descaling will help to prevent build-up of limescale and other dirt, which can alter the flavor of your coffee. It's important to read your user's manual and follow the instructions provided by the machine.

If you're not comfortable maintaining your own coffee machine you might think about buying one that has a built-in descaler. This will cut down on time and effort and ensure that your machine is able to continue to produce delicious coffee for many years to come.
